The United States Congress adopted termination as its new approach to dealing with American Indians in 1953.

This program terminated the protected trust status of all Indian-owned lands and significantly reduced government assistance for Indian tribes. The BIA launched an urban relocation program that was optional in reaction to this policy.

<h3>What reason did the US begin transferring Americans?</h3>

The intention was to relocate Native Americans to urban areas where they would eventually vanish after assimilating into the majority-white population of the United States.

As a result, the government would open up tribal land for development and taxation.
